Delaware HB 413 (149) — AN ACT TO AMEND TITLE 21 OF THE DELAWARE CODE RELATING TO DISCLOSURE OF INFORMATION RELATED TO AUTOMOBILE INSURANCE.

Before the filing of a lawsuit, automobile insurance companies are currently not required to disclose liability coverage information to an injured claimant or the attorney representing that claimant. However, once a lawsuit is filed, this information must be disclosed. This legislation will reduce the number of lawsuits filed by requiring automobile insurance companies to disclose liability coverage information prior to the time that a lawsuit is filed.

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2018-05-09 Introduced and Assigned to Economic Development/Banking/Insurance/Commerce Committee in House introduction, referral-committee
  • 2018-06-20 Amendment HA 1 to HB 413 - Introduced and Placed With Bill amendment-introduction
  • 2018-06-26 Reported Out of Committee (Economic Development/Banking/Insurance/Commerce) in House with 1 Favorable, 8 On Its Merits committee-passage-favorable, committee-passage
  • 2018-06-27 Amendment HA 1 to HB 413 - Passed In House by Voice Vote amendment-passage
  • 2018-06-27 Passed By House. Votes: 39 YES 1 ABSENT passage
  • 2018-07-01 Passed By Senate. Votes: 21 YES passage
  • 2018-09-04 Signed by Governor executive-signature
